Distance from Indonesia to Saint Vincent and the Grenadines
The distance from Indonesia to Saint Vincent and the Grenadines is 11,533 miles, or 18,560 kilometers.
How far is Indonesia from Saint Vincent and the Grenadines?
Air Distance: 11,533 miles (18,560 km)
Flight Time: 21 hours and 38 minutes
Indonesia: 0.7893°S, 113.9213°E
Saint Vincent and the Grenadines: 12.9843°N, 61.2872°W
